It is the brewing arm of L Mulligan Grocers & W J Kavanghs. Brewery planned for Dublin, gypsy brewing at present. First beer was a red Belgian style beer brewed at 8 degrees by BPBP head brewer Brian Short and Colin Hession (co-owner of aforementioned businesses and beer head). Second beer being launched tomorrow was brewed at Dancing Duck in Derby by myself, Brian and Colin and is pretty awesome.
More beers due for launch over the remainder of the year.
Forgot to say the first is called Dr. Rudi, after the hops used.
